A driver’s license or ID with printed address ...Peninsula Players Theatre was founded in 1935 by brother and sister, Richard and Caroline Fisher. In 1938, Caroline married Rodion Rathbone, Basil Rathbone’s son. The name Rathbone became well known to those in Door County as the family grew and as Caroline continued to perform on stage at Peninsula Players. Peninsula Players is a summer theater located in Fish Creek, Wisconsin. Founded in 1935 by Richard and Caroline Fisher, it is known as "America's Oldest Professional Resident Summer Theatre." Founded in 1935 by Richard and Caroline Fisher, it is known as "America's Oldest Professional Resident Summer Theatre." The Peninsula Players Theater and its box office are located between Fish Creek and Egg Harbor, just off State Highway 42. Look for the green highway sign and turn west (toward the bay.) We’re at the end of Peninsula Players Road, along the scenic shore of Green Bay. All ticket sales are final; there are no cancellations. Season ticket holders may exchange tickets for free. Patrons may exchange tickets if the Box Office receives at least 48-hours notice prior to the date on your ticket, for $1 per ticket. Tickets may be exchanged to another performance in the same season. Since 1935 the Peninsula Players have been an important part of the cultural life of Door County and northeast Wisconsin.
